Neal Stephenson first used the term “metaverse” in his science fiction book “Snow Crash” in 1992. In it, he described lifelike avatars interacting in realistic 3D buildings and other virtual reality settings. However, the term only gained widespread recognition when Facebook, now known as Meta, adopted it to characterize its aspiration for working and playing in a virtual environment.
The word “metaverse” refers to a general change in how people connect and communicate utilizing technology in this quickly growing universe, not to any particular sort of technology. And even when the precise technology it originally described becomes standard, it’s certainly likely that the metaverse itself will ultimately become similarly out-of-date.
Virtual reality (VR), which is characterized by everlasting virtual environments that continue to exist even when you’re not playing and augmented reality (AR), which blends elements of the digital and physical worlds, are two examples of the technologies that together make up the metaverse.

After conquering the skies Qatar Airways is now entering the virtual world by making an entry into the Metaverse with a virtual cabin crew by introducing QVerse, a unique virtual reality (VR) environment for website visitors.
By utilizing their own personal digital devices, visitors to the QVerse website may now virtually explore and navigate the Premium Check-in area at Hamad International Airport (HIA), the inside of the airline’s airplanes, including the award-winning Business Class – Qsuite, and the Economy Class cabin. The first international airline to use a MetaHuman cabin crew to provide an immersive user experience is the national carrier of the State of Qatar.
Evolving contributions of Blockchain in the Aviation Industry
Although the phrase cryptocurrency or bitcoin is well-known to many people, only a few people are fully aware of what blockchain actually is. In order to provide a secure and long-lasting way of storing data, blockchain, a publicly accessible and decentralized digital ledger, encodes data into blocks of records.
Because the “blocks,” which are really collections of data, are linked to pre-and post-transaction, blockchain is difficult to manipulate. It is known that currencies, loyalty programs, accounting, and audits utilize this cutting-edge method of record keeping. The aviation sector offers a lot of promise for blockchain technology.
Although the aviation sector employs a number of cutting-edge technology that will only progress, there are still some outdated and unstable industrial practices. Pilots may use digital spreadsheets or pen and paper to record their flying duration, for instance. These logbooks provide no assurances about the veracity of the hours, which may result in unreliable pilot hours.
Blockchain can offer a trustworthy mechanism for storing data and completing transactions in order to guarantee that data cannot be manipulated. Numerous other areas of aviation, including upkeeping of aircraft, passenger data, and financial activity, may also be covered by this technology. As a result, blockchain can offer a risk-free method for handling and using the different permanent digital documents needed in aviation.
The primary applications of blockchain in aviation are below:
Authentication and Security
In the aviation industry, it is crucial to secure passenger information, flight manifests, and crew records. The administration and sharing of information across numerous organizations would be made possible by the usage of blockchain for these datasets without endangering the security of that information.
Electronic Personnel Licensing
The validity of pilot and maintenance tracking may become and stay accurate since the blockchain’s features cannot be altered or tampered with. Blockchain can provide a unified system for tracking personnel and aircraft license data across States, eliminating the chance of records being falsified. As a result, regulatory agencies will be able to confirm the validity of pilot and aircraft credentials, improving aviation safety as a whole.

Air freight
Each transportation of freight requires extensive documentation, which is expensive and ineffective. Blockchain will provide a green solution by enabling the digitalization of this paperwork. By doing away with the need to check paper copies and drastically speeding up the administrative procedure, it will also cut down on transit time. A network of linked air cargo records will be created via the consolidation of air freight records, enabling data exchange and eradicating fraud.
Regulatory Organizations
Aviation authorities and States will be better able to monitor certain objectives and make certain that carriers and service providers adhere to rules and standards if blockchain implementation becomes the industry norm. Regulatory authorities will be able to confirm the legitimacy of pilots and aircraft via dependable and transparent record-keeping once the usage of blockchain for electronic personnel licensing becomes the norm.
Loyalty and Ticketing Programs
Airlines will be able to improve their alliances by allowing tickets to be sold in real-time by their partners by using blockchain for e-tickets. Blockchain can boost loyalty programs by enabling users to instantly value their points and use them like cash. Any partner linked to the customer loyalty system may utilize loyalty points since blockchain is completely public.
Financial Exchanges
The purchase of components, lease of aircraft, and airline charges related to flight operations are only a few of the financial transactions needed in the aviation industry. Blockchain can quickly safeguard the transactions and standardize these procedures.
The fact that airlines and aviation companies are starting to use blockchain technology suggests that it will soon be widely used and implemented in the aviation industry. Blockchain technology has the potential to revolutionize the aviation sector by enabling airlines, civil aviation authorities, global organizations, and other major participants to fully use the data and information at their disposal.
